Dating in 2025: Love, Lies, and the Algorithm



Welcome to dating in 2025 where the rules are made up, the vibes are confusing, and the red flags come with good lighting.

Let’s be real. Ghosting isn’t ghosting anymore 🫠 it’s “emotional detox.” And if someone says they need “space,” that’s just code for texting their ex again while liking your Instagram story to keep you emotionally hostage.


We’re in the era of PR-approved situationships. Soft launches on social, no hard commitments IRL. You’ll spend three months in someone’s DMs, maybe grab a drink once, and then never speak again — unless they resurface during Mercury retrograde.


The language of love? Memes.

Affection? A flame emoji response to your thirst trap.

Commitment? “Let’s see where this goes.” (It’s not going anywhere.)


And yet… we’re still out here swiping, hoping someone’s Hinge prompt isn’t a straight-up lie and their playlist doesn’t scream emotional unavailability.


Here’s the tea:

Love isn’t dead — it’s just stuck in the algorithm. And dating? It’s not for the weak. It’s for the delusional, the hopeful, and the very, very patient.


So if you’re tired of being ghosted, benched, or “soft loved” — you’re not alone. Welcome to the club. We meet every Sunday to analyze texts and pretend we’re fine.
